Pep Guardiola has signed a new deal to stay at Manchester City, TheSun reports.

The Spanish boss had just seven months left on his existing £20m-a-year deal with speculation mounting he could leave the Etihad.

But reports say he has committed his long-term future to the club during the international break with an announcement expected shortly.

Guardiola was brought to Manchester City to try and win the club’s first ever Champions League and he’s committed to finishing what he started.

He’s guided the Etihad side to back-to-back Premier League titles with 100 and 98 points in those seasons.

But Man City have never won the Champions League in their history and have been knocked out in the quarter-finals the last three seasons.
